So I modified the install to have the door pocket/handle illumination to come on only with the parking/headlight switch on (or auto). OEM instructions say to install it to have it on with the ignition on. By doing this modification, the lights will come on the same as the ambient lighting/console illumination.

20190307_123205.jpg


Passenger side lights - tap the gray wire not the "brown" wire.


20190307_123055.jpg


Driver side lights - tap the tan wire on the window switch plug not the "brown" wire on the mirror control plug. You will need to tap that wire a little further down from the plug to give the accessory wire enough slack (so you can plug into both plugs without issue).

Tap the black wires as per OEM instructions.

Best of all, if you have already installed it per OEM instructions, you don't need to pull off too many parts to get to the original connections. For the driver side, just pop off the driver window switch (no need to pull off the door panel). For the passenger side, just pull off the two side console trim pieces and the climate control.

Exactly. I have RHD, and have these 4 kits installed:-
Ambient foot well kit
Ambient door sill kit
Door pockets illumination kit
Console Illumination Kit

If I remember correctly, only the door sill kit and foot well kit are taking power from the fusebox. The rest are taking power from different places nearby the accessories. Even if you were to take power from fuse box, you can use the dummy connector to loop more.

You sure have to get them all if you like the illumination, but I'll suggest you to do them at once to cut down the installation time because basically you have to remove almost the same things, climate control, infotainment, glove box, driver side lower dash panel, for installation.
